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ase 'provide hints for' is correct and can be used in written English.
You can use it when you want to give a clue or suggestion about something. For example, "The teacher provided hints for the students to help them answer the difficult question."

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
offer clues regarding
This alternative uses "clues" instead of "hints", implying a slightly more subtle form of guidance.
suggest potential directions for
This phrase emphasizes the directional aspect of the hints, focusing on suggesting future actions or explorations.
give indications about
Using "indications" instead of "hints" provides a more formal tone, suggesting evidence rather than mere suggestions.
offer insights into
This alternative focuses on providing a deeper understanding or perspective on a subject.
point toward possible solutions for
This phrase is more solution-oriented, implying that the hints are intended to lead to resolutions.
allude to prospective methods for
Using "allude" adds a layer of indirectness, subtly suggesting potential methods.
intimate potential strategies for
This alternative is more suggestive and less direct than "provide hints for".
furnish preliminary data for
This phrase is more specific to data or information that serves as a starting point for further analysis.
give background information about
This focuses on setting the stage or providing context rather than specific guidance.
supply supporting evidence for
This alternative emphasizes the evidential aspect, aiming to strengthen an argument or hypothesis.
FAQs
How can I use "provide hints for" in a sentence?
You can use "provide hints for" to suggest that something offers clues or suggestions related to a particular topic. For example, "The data "provide hints for" the cause of the disease."
What are some alternatives to "provide hints for"?
Alternatives include "offer clues regarding", "suggest potential directions for", or "give indications about", depending on the context.
Is it better to "provide hints for" or "provide answers for" a problem?
Whether to "provide hints for" or "provide answers for" depends on the situation. "Provide hints for" encourages problem-solving, while "provide answers for" gives direct solutions. The better choice depends on the learning goals and context.
What's the difference between "provide hints for" and "offer solutions to"?
"Provide hints for" suggests guidance or clues, whereas "offer solutions to" implies presenting direct resolutions to a problem. The former encourages independent thinking, while the latter offers immediate assistance.
